Dry Goombas (also called Bone Goombas) are enemies that appear in New Super Mario Bros. 2. Appearing alongside other bone-related enemies like Dry Piranha Plants and Dry Bones in Towers and Castles, they wear skulls on their heads, but other than their appearance, they seem to be identical to ordinary Goombas, slowly walking forward and being able to be defeated with any attack.

When defeated, the skulls on their heads are smashed, revealing that they have a completely blue body similar to the Gloombas from the Paper Mario series and the Blue Goombas found in caves in Super Mario Bros.. Additionally, they appear without skulls in World Flower-, World 6's Ghost House and in the Gold Classics Pack.

Bone Goombas appear in Mario Party: Island Tour on the Star-Crossed Skyway board. They appear on the third Star Stage and give out five Mini Ztars.

Trivia

  • More recent Mario games refer to the Dry Goomba as the Bone Goomba however the internal filename for New Super Mario Bros. 2 has it listed under Dry Goomba. It is also commonly referred to as Dry Goomba by various sources.
